Best 38671 Mississippi Private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 2 private schools serving 359 students in 38671, MS (there are 7 public schools, serving 6,074 public students). 6% of all K-12 students in 38671, MS are educated in private schools (compared to the MS state average of 11%).
The top ranked private school in 38671, MS is Sacred Heart School.
The average acceptance rate is 85%, which is lower than the Mississippi private school average acceptance rate of 86%.
100% of private schools in 38671, MS are religiously affiliated (most commonly Catholic and Baptist).
